Therefore, to convert 240 square feet to yards, you can simply divide 240 by 9. Let's break this down further. By doing the math, 240 square feet divided by 9 equals approximately 26.67 square yards. This means that 240 square feet is roughly equivalent to 26.67 square yards.Understanding Square Feet and Square YardsSquare feet and square yards are both units of area used in the United States and other countries. A square foot is a square that measures one foot on each side, while a square yard is a square that measures one yard on each side. Knowing how to convert between these units is particularly useful in various fields such as real estate, landscaping, and interior design.Practical ApplicationsUnderstanding this conversion can help in many situations. For instance, if you are planning a home renovation or landscaping project, knowing the size of your space in square yards can help in calculating the amount of materials needed.FAQWhat are some other common area conversions?
